    Luxury Jewelry Market Summary

    As per MRFR analysis, the Luxury Jewelry Market Size was estimated at 65.68 USD Billion in 2024. The Luxury Jewelry industry is projected to grow from 70.84 USD Billion in 2025 to 150.82 USD Billion by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 7.85 during the forecast period 2025 - 2035.

    Key Market Trends & Highlights

    The Luxury Jewelry Market is experiencing a dynamic shift towards sustainability and personalization, driven by evolving consumer preferences.

    • North America remains the largest market for luxury jewelry, characterized by a strong demand for high-quality pieces.
    • Asia-Pacific is emerging as the fastest-growing region, with increasing interest in luxury jewelry among affluent consumers.
    • Necklaces dominate the market as the largest segment, while rings are witnessing the fastest growth due to changing fashion trends.
    • Rising disposable income and the influence of social media are key drivers propelling the demand for sustainable and personalized luxury jewelry.

    Market Size & Forecast

    2024 Market Size 65.68 (USD Billion)
    2035 Market Size 150.82 (USD Billion)
    CAGR (2025 - 2035) 7.85%

    Major Players

    LVMH (FR), Richemont (CH), Chanel (FR), Tiffany & Co. (US), Cartier (FR), Bulgari (IT), Harry Winston (US), Van Cleef & Arpels (FR), Graff (GB)

    Luxury Jewelry Market Drivers

    Rising Disposable Income

    The Luxury Jewelry Market is experiencing a notable increase in demand, driven by rising disposable incomes among affluent consumers. As wealth distribution continues to evolve, a growing segment of the population is able to allocate more funds towards luxury goods, including high-end jewelry. This trend is particularly evident in emerging markets, where economic growth has led to a burgeoning middle class with a penchant for luxury items. According to recent data, the luxury jewelry segment is projected to grow at a compound annual growth rate of approximately 5.5% over the next five years. This increase in purchasing power is likely to bolster the Luxury Jewelry Market, as consumers seek to invest in exquisite pieces that reflect their status and personal style.

    Influence of Social Media

    The Luxury Jewelry Market is significantly influenced by the rise of social media platforms, which serve as powerful marketing tools for brands. Social media not only facilitates brand visibility but also enables direct engagement with consumers, allowing luxury jewelry brands to showcase their collections in innovative ways. Influencers and celebrities often play a pivotal role in shaping consumer preferences, as their endorsements can lead to increased desirability for specific pieces. Recent statistics indicate that nearly 70% of consumers are influenced by social media when making luxury purchases. This trend suggests that the Luxury Jewelry Market must adapt its marketing strategies to leverage social media effectively, ensuring that brands remain relevant and appealing to a digitally-savvy audience.

    Cultural Significance of Jewelry

    The Luxury Jewelry Market is deeply intertwined with cultural significance, as jewelry often symbolizes status, tradition, and personal milestones. In various cultures, jewelry plays a crucial role in celebrations, such as weddings and anniversaries, where it is often regarded as a cherished heirloom. This cultural relevance drives demand for luxury pieces that resonate with consumers' identities and values. Furthermore, the increasing globalization of cultures is leading to a fusion of styles, creating new opportunities for luxury jewelry brands to innovate and cater to diverse tastes. As consumers seek unique pieces that reflect their heritage or personal stories, the Luxury Jewelry Market is poised for growth, capitalizing on the emotional connections that jewelry fosters.

    Expansion of E-commerce Platforms

    The Luxury Jewelry Market is witnessing a transformative shift due to the expansion of e-commerce platforms. As online shopping becomes increasingly prevalent, luxury jewelry brands are investing in digital channels to reach a broader audience. This trend is particularly relevant as consumers seek convenience and accessibility in their shopping experiences. Recent reports suggest that online sales in the luxury sector are expected to account for over 25% of total sales by 2026. This shift towards e-commerce not only allows brands to tap into new markets but also provides opportunities for personalized shopping experiences through advanced technologies. Consequently, the Luxury Jewelry Market is likely to see substantial growth as brands enhance their online presence and engage with consumers in innovative ways.

    Growing Demand for Sustainable Practices

    The Luxury Jewelry Market is increasingly responding to consumer demand for sustainability and ethical sourcing. As awareness of environmental and social issues rises, consumers are more inclined to support brands that prioritize responsible practices. This shift is prompting luxury jewelry companies to adopt sustainable sourcing methods, such as using recycled materials and ensuring fair labor practices in their supply chains. Data indicates that approximately 60% of luxury consumers are willing to pay a premium for sustainably sourced products. This growing emphasis on sustainability not only enhances brand reputation but also aligns with the values of a new generation of consumers, thereby driving growth within the Luxury Jewelry Market.

    Market Segment Insights

    By Type: Necklaces (Largest) vs. Rings (Fastest-Growing)

    The Luxury Jewelry Market exhibits a rich tapestry of segment values, with necklaces leading in market share, owing to their timeless appeal and versatility in style. Following closely are rings which benefit from significant emotional connections, especially in engagement and wedding contexts. Bracelets and earrings show steady demand, with unique designs contributing to their popularity, while the 'Others' category encompasses diverse items that cater to niche consumer preferences. Overall, the market is characterized by a notable distribution where necklaces command significant traction.

    Necklaces (Dominant) vs. Rings (Emerging)

    Necklaces have long been a dominant force in the Luxury Jewelry Market, celebrated for their ability to transform an outfit and serve as cherished heirlooms. Their enduring popularity is driven by consumer desire for statement pieces and personalization options, making them versatile for various occasions. Conversely, rings are rapidly emerging as a powerful segment, with increasing demand particularly for unique designs and lab-created diamonds. This growth is fueled by changing consumer tastes, especially among younger demographics seeking meaningful investments in luxury jewelry that reflects individuality and personal stories.

    By Material: Gold (Largest) vs. Platinum (Fastest-Growing)

    In the Luxury Jewelry Market, the material segment showcases a diverse composition, with gold leading the market share due to its timeless appeal and historical significance. It remains the preferred choice for customers seeking high-value pieces, while silver and platinum also capture attention for their unique aesthetics and properties. Platinum, although traditionally niche, is gaining traction, especially among younger consumers who value its rarity and durability. The growth trends in this segment are significantly influenced by changing consumer preferences and increasing awareness about the luxury status of durable materials like platinum. Sustainability practices and ethical sourcing are driving trends in silver and gold, as eco-conscious consumers seek jewelry options that align with their values. The rising demand for personalized luxury items also propels the growth of lesser-used materials, encouraging brands to innovate with designs incorporating various metals.

    Gold (Dominant) vs. Silver (Emerging)

    Gold continues to dominate the Luxury Jewelry Market, favored for its rich historical connections and universal allure. Its malleability and ability to retain value make it ideal for intricate designs. On the other hand, silver is emerging as a trendy option, particularly for younger demographics looking for affordable luxury. Although it commands less value than gold, silver’s versatility allows designers to create modern, innovative pieces that appeal to fashion-forward consumers. This newfound popularity of silver speaks to shifting trends where unique designs and personalized touches are as crucial as the material itself. Overall, gold remains the go-to choice, but silver’s rising appeal indicates a diversification of consumer tastes in luxury jewelry.

    By End-User: Women (Largest) vs. Men (Fastest-Growing)

    In the Luxury Jewelry Market, the distribution of market share between men and women shows that women remain the largest segment, driving a significant portion of sales due to their preference for intricate designs and luxury brands. Women’s affinity for jewelry is deeply rooted in cultural associations and self-expression, making them a key target demographic for luxury jewelry brands. Men, however, are rapidly becoming a notable segment, showing a marked increase in purchases, particularly in categories such as watches and statement pieces.

    End-User: Women (Dominant) vs. Men (Emerging)

    Women dominate the Luxury Jewelry Market, driven by a strong inclination towards brands that emphasize craftsmanship, formality, and emotional connection. Their buying choices have increasingly shifted towards bespoke and unique pieces that reflect individual style. Conversely, men represent an emerging segment, showing a growing interest in luxury jewelry as an extension of fashion and personal expression. This shift is influenced by lifestyle changes, the rise of gender-neutral fashion, and targeted marketing strategies from brands encouraging men to embrace jewelry beyond traditional gifts. As both segments evolve, the luxury jewelry market witnesses a dynamic interplay between these consumer bases.

    In 1837 Charles Lewis Tiffany and John F. Young opened Tiffany & Young with $1,000 in backing from Tiffany's father. Located on Broadway opposite Manhattan's City Hall Park, this store sold stationery and a variety of "fancy goods," including costume jewelry. The company has long been renowned for its luxury goods, especially jewelry, and has sought to market itself as an arbiter of taste and style. Tiffany designs, manufacture, and sells jewelry, watches, and crystal glassware.

    Guccio Gucci S.p.a. is a Joint-Stock Company that operates within the Manufacture of other travel goods, handbags and the like, leather goods, and saddlery industry. It was incorporated in 1921, and its headquarters are located at Via Dei Tornabuoni 73/R Firenze Toscana 50123. Gucci's holding company Guccio Gucci S.p.A. is based in Florence, Italy, and is a subsidiary of the French luxury group Kering.

    Industry Developments

    • Q2 2024: Richemont appoints Nicolas Bos as new CEO Richemont, the Swiss luxury group behind Cartier and Van Cleef & Arpels, announced the appointment of Nicolas Bos as its new Chief Executive Officer, effective June 2024, marking a significant leadership change in the luxury jewelry sector.
    • Q2 2024: LVMH opens new high jewelry atelier in Paris LVMH inaugurated a state-of-the-art high jewelry atelier in Paris, expanding its production capabilities for brands such as Bulgari and Chaumet and reinforcing its commitment to craftsmanship and innovation in luxury jewelry.
    • Q2 2024: Tiffany & Co. launches 'Blue Book 2024' high jewelry collection Tiffany & Co. unveiled its annual 'Blue Book 2024' high jewelry collection, featuring rare gemstones and innovative designs, further cementing its position as a leader in the luxury jewelry market.
    • Q3 2024: Bulgari partners with Italian artist Paola Pivi for exclusive jewelry capsule Bulgari announced a creative partnership with contemporary artist Paola Pivi to launch a limited-edition jewelry capsule, blending art and luxury craftsmanship for a global release in September 2024.
    • Q2 2024: Chow Tai Fook opens flagship store in Dubai Hong Kong-based luxury jeweler Chow Tai Fook opened its first flagship store in Dubai, marking its entry into the Middle Eastern market and expanding its international retail footprint.
    • Q3 2024: Graff Diamonds acquires rare 100-carat D-flawless diamond Graff Diamonds announced the acquisition of a rare 100-carat D-flawless diamond, which will be featured in its upcoming high jewelry collection, underscoring its focus on exceptional gemstones.
    • Q2 2024: Cartier launches 'Nature Sauvage' high jewelry collection Cartier introduced its 'Nature Sauvage' high jewelry collection, inspired by wild flora and fauna, showcasing innovative designs and rare gemstones at a Paris event in May 2024.
    • Q3 2024: Signet Jewelers acquires regional luxury chain Robbins Brothers Signet Jewelers completed the acquisition of Robbins Brothers, a regional luxury jewelry chain in the United States, strengthening its presence in the high-end bridal jewelry segment.
    • Q2 2024: Van Cleef & Arpels opens new boutique in Tokyo Van Cleef & Arpels expanded its retail network with the opening of a new boutique in Tokyo's Ginza district, offering its latest high jewelry collections to Japanese clientele.
    • Q2 2025: Pandora launches lab-grown diamond collection in North America Pandora introduced its first lab-grown diamond jewelry collection in North America, aiming to capture environmentally conscious luxury consumers and expand its product offerings.
    • Q3 2025: De Beers announces partnership with Apple for luxury smartwatch jewelry De Beers entered a partnership with Apple to design luxury jewelry accessories for the Apple Watch, blending high-tech with high-end craftsmanship for a global launch in September 2025.
    • Q2 2025: Harry Winston unveils new flagship salon in Shanghai Harry Winston opened a new flagship salon in Shanghai, expanding its presence in China and showcasing its latest high jewelry creations to the growing luxury market in Asia.
